What Are CS: GO Gambling Sites?

CS: GO gambling sites are online platforms that allow users to bet virtual products, typically called "skins," from the popular video game Counter-Strike: Global Offensive. These skins, which vary in appearance and rarity, hold real-world monetary value and can be traded or offered on various markets. The gambling platforms supply a venue where players deposit these virtual items into a betting swimming pool, with the result identified by opportunity or skill depending on the particular game mode.

The appeal of these sites comes from numerous elements. Gamers can potentially win more important skins than they started with, including an additional layer of excitement to their CS: GO experience. The visual nature of skin gambling-- enjoying roulette wheels spin or case openings unfold-- provides entertainment worth even beyond winning. Additionally, the ability to convert virtual earnings back into real cash through skin markets develops a tangible economic incentive that differentiates these activities from purely cosmetic game adjustments.

How CS: GO Gambling Sites Work

The mechanics underlying skin gambling platforms are fairly uncomplicated, though they vary depending upon the specific video game mode offered. When a user deposits skins onto a platform, the site designates them a monetary value based on existing market rates. This worth translates into credits or entries within the gambling system, which figure out the user's potential earnings.

The majority of platforms operate by taking a little house edge from each wager, similar to how conventional casinos keep their benefit. This edge, generally ranging from 2 to ten percent depending upon the video game and site, generates profits that sustains the platform's operations while providing odds that a little favor your house. The openness of these mechanics differs throughout platforms, with credible sites generally публикуя their provably fair systems and published return-to-player percentages.

Deposit and withdrawal procedures have actually ended up being increasingly structured across major platforms. Users connect their Steam accounts, validate ownership of the products they want to deposit, and license the transfer to the gambling site. Withdrawals operate in reverse, returning skins or their financial comparable to the user's account. Comprehending these flows is essential, as withdrawal times and fees can vary substantially in between platforms.

Popular Types of Gambling Activities

CS: GO gambling websites normally use numerous unique video game modes, each with its own mechanics and appeal. Roulette represents one of the most recognizable formats, where gamers bet their skins on color outcomes-- red, black, or green-- with different probability weights impacting payout rates. The green result, representing approximately a 2.7% possibility, typically provides the greatest multiplier.

Crash games have actually acquired considerable popularity for their distinct mix of luck and technique. In this format, a multiplier constantly increases from 1x up, with players attempting to squander before the video game "crashes" at a random point. The tactical component of timing one's cash-out produces an engaging experience that distinguishes crash from pure chance video games.

Case opening simulations reproduce the excitement of in-game skin cases however with gambling-style chances and potential payments. These generally provide much better chances than main CS:2 cases however still keep a home edge.jackpot-style games swimming pool multiple gamers' deposits, with one winner taking the whole pool based upon a weighted random choice system. The tension of seeing one's name rise through the selection ladder produces compelling viewing experiences that attract spectators even beyond active participants.

Legal Framework and Age Restrictions

The legal status of CS: GO gambling varies substantially throughout jurisdictions, producing a complex landscape that participants must navigate carefully. In the majority of nations, online gambling guidelines prohibit minors from getting involved, with 18 years representing the basic minimum age requirement. Users should confirm their age before accessing gambling services on genuine platforms.

Regulative bodies such as the UK Gambling Commission, Malta Gaming Authority, and Curacao eGaming license and supervise gambling operations, including some skin gambling sites. These licenses need platforms to maintain certain operational requirements, including responsible gambling measures and monetary reserves. Nevertheless, the regulatory status of skin gambling particularly remains rather unclear in lots of jurisdictions, as virtual products blur the line between virtual goods and currency.

Users bear responsibility for understanding and adhering to their local laws relating to online gambling. Taking part in unlicensed gambling activities can expose individuals to legal consequences depending on their jurisdiction. Additionally, the terms of service for CS:2 and Steam restrict making use of their platform for gambling functions, though enforcement of these constraints has historically been irregular.

Dangers and Responsible Participation

Acknowledging the threats fundamental in gambling activities is vital for anybody considering involvement. The house edge, while apparently little, builds up throughout lots of wagers, indicating that the large majority of participants will lose money in time. The excitement and social aspects of gambling can mask this mathematical reality, causing chasing after losses or betting beyond one's means.

Setting strict budget plans before starting any gambling session represents among the most reliable threat mitigation methods. Identifying beforehand just how much you're ready to lose-- and accepting that quantity as the cost of home entertainment-- assists avoid the escalation that often leads to substantial financial harm. Numerous trusted platforms use deposit limitations and session time trackers to support these practices.

Recognizing the signs of issue gambling enables individuals to look for aid before situations intensify. These indication include investing more than planned, overlooking responsibilities to gamble, lying about gambling activities, and experiencing distress when not able to bet. Different companies supply support for people concerned about their gambling routines, including Gamblers Anonymous and nationally-funded helplines.
